The Sixth Doctor, Colin Baker, whether he’s being his usually charming self or taking a crack at a modern Doctor’s speech (I’m especially fond of how he tackles the “Take it all, baby!” line from the Akhaten speech), has always been highly sought after at conventions and shows around the world. It was no exception when the Norwich Evening news caught up with the former Time Lord at the Rift convention.
Baker spoke briefly about his views on the convention experience, but perhaps more interesting is his affection for the city of Norwich.
I’ve spent many happy times in Norwich. I’ve done panto here twice and I’ve loved it…it’s a brilliant place to spend Christmas because it’s got the best variety of shops – especially if you like mustard.
So, is Colin a mustard aficionado? Come to think of it, the right lapel of his “Technicolor” coat is a rather mustardy color of yellow…coincidence? Maybe. All silliness aside, is Baker’s endorsement enough to sway you to plan a visit to Norwich, for Christmas or otherwise?
